Abstract

The utility model discloses construction protection equipment for engineering, which comprises a support column, a movable wheel, a lighting lamp holder and a top plate, wherein the bottom end of the support column is connected with a positioning plate, the support column and the positioning plate are welded, a rotary driving device is arranged at the middle position of the bottom end inside the support column, the bottom end of the rotary driving device is movably connected with a threaded rod, one side outside the threaded rod is connected with a threaded sleeve, the threaded rod is in threaded connection with the threaded sleeve, and the bottom end of the threaded sleeve is fixedly connected with a movable plate. According to the utility model, the rotary driving device is started through the controller, so that the rotary driving device can drive the threaded rod to rotate, the threaded rod can rotate in the threaded sleeve, the threaded sleeve pushes the movable wheel to extend out of the bottom end of the support column through the movable plate, and the movement of the protection equipment can be completed.

Construction protection equipment for engineering
Technical Field
The utility model relates to the technical field of construction protection, in particular to construction protection equipment for engineering.
Background
Civil engineering is a generic term of science and technology for constructing various land engineering facilities, and refers to various technical works such as investigation, planning, design, construction, installation and maintenance and finished engineering entities thereof for newly-built, reconstructed or expanded buildings, structures, related matched facilities and the like of various projects except house buildings, and in order to facilitate construction during construction, workers can use construction frames, and the existing construction frames are usually constructed by directly using steel pipes.
The high-safety construction frame for civil engineering disclosed in the Chinese patent application publication No. CN214942162U3 can reduce potential safety hazards through construction platforms, so that the safety of workers is improved, the workers can be protected through guardrails, two construction platforms can be connected through a nut plate, the area of the construction platforms is increased, the working efficiency is improved, rainwater and sand can be prevented from accumulating through a water outlet, the stability of the construction platforms can be improved through a supporting rod, but the moving and carrying convenience is poor, and the stability is poor when the universal wheel is designed to be integrally parked.

Referring to fig. 1-4, an embodiment of the present utility model is provided: the construction protection device for engineering comprises a support column 1, a movable wheel 4, a lighting lamp cap 6 and a top plate 7, wherein a controller 101 is arranged at the middle position of one side outside the support column 1, the output end of the controller 101 is electrically connected with the input ends of a rotary driving device 3 and a telescopic driving device 5 through wires, the rotary driving device 3 is a Y160M1-2 motor, and the telescopic driving device 5 is a DYTZB1000-500/110-X type electric push rod;
one side of the support column 1 is fixedly connected with a reinforcing guardrail 102, the top end of one side of the support column 1 is fixedly connected with a reinforcing rod 103, and the reinforcing guardrail 102 and the reinforcing rod 103 can play a role in stabilizing and reinforcing the whole protection equipment;
the bottom end of the support column 1 is connected with a positioning plate 2, the support column 1 and the positioning plate 2 are welded, and the support column 1 is inserted into a slotted hole in the positioning plate 2 through a positioning bolt, so that the position of the protection equipment can be fixed conveniently;
the middle position of the bottom end inside the support column 1 is provided with a rotary driving device 3, the bottom end of the rotary driving device 3 is movably connected with a threaded rod 301, one side of the outer part of the threaded rod 301 is connected with a threaded sleeve 302, the threaded rod 301 and the threaded sleeve 302 are in threaded connection, the bottom end of the threaded sleeve 302 is fixedly connected with a movable plate 303, the rotary driving device 3 is started to drive the threaded rod 301 to rotate, meanwhile, the threaded rod 301 can rotate inside the threaded sleeve 302, and the threaded sleeve 302 pushes the movable wheel 4 to lift through the movable plate 303;
one side of the movable plate 303 is fixedly connected with a first limiting block 304, the outside of the first limiting block 304 is connected with a supporting column 1 in a sliding manner, the bottom end of the movable plate 303 is fixedly connected with a movable wheel 4, and the movable plate 303 can play a role in stabilizing and limiting when lifted through the first limiting block 304;
a telescopic driving device 5 is arranged on one side of the top end inside the support column 1, a second limiting block 501 is fixedly connected to the top end of the telescopic driving device 5, the support column 1 is connected to the outer portion of the second limiting block 501 in a sliding mode, a connecting rod 502 is movably connected to one side of the second limiting block 501, the telescopic driving device 5 is started to push the second limiting block 501 to slide inside the support column 1, and meanwhile the second limiting block 501 can push the lighting lamp cap 6 to conduct angle adjustment through the connecting rod 502;
one side of the top end of the support column 1 is movably connected with a lighting lamp cap 6, the bottom end of the lighting lamp cap 6 is movably connected with a connecting rod 502, and the lighting lamp cap 6 can perform night safety lighting effect;
the top fixedly connected with roof 7 of support column 1, one side fixedly connected with stiffening rod 103 of roof 7 bottom, the inside of roof 7 is provided with through-hole 701, is provided with multiunit through-hole 701 on the roof 7 and can prevent that the location of rainwater grit at roof 7 from piling up.
When the embodiment of the application is used, the following steps are adopted: the rotary driving device 3 is started through the controller 101, the rotary driving device 3 can drive the threaded rod 301 to rotate, meanwhile, the threaded rod 301 can rotate in the threaded sleeve 302, the threaded sleeve 302 pushes the movable wheel 4 to extend out of the bottom end of the support column 1 through the movable plate 303, equipment can be moved to a proper position at the moment, the rotary driving device 3 is reversely rotated to enable the movable wheel 4 to be received into the support column 1, the rotary driving device is conveniently inserted into a slot hole in the positioning plate 2 through a positioning bolt at the moment, the equipment can be conveniently protected from being fixed in position, the construction protection frame can be used at the moment, meanwhile, the illumination lamp cap 6 is movably connected to the top end of one side of the support column 1, and night construction illumination can be carried out through the illumination lamp cap 6.
